First Trust Latin America AlphaDEX Fund (NASDAQ:FLN) Short Interest Update

First Trust Latin America AlphaDEX Fund (NASDAQ:FLNGet Free Report) saw a significant decline in short interest during the month of March. As of March 13th, there was short interest totaling 1,563 shares, a decline of 37.1% from the February 26th total of 2,486 shares. Based on an average daily volume of 35,595 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 0.0 days. Currently, 0.2% of the company’s stock are sold short.

The First Trust Latin America AlphaDEX Fund (FLN)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the NASDAQ AlphaDEX Latin America index. The fund tracks an index of Latin American firms screened based on a proprietary methodology, using various factors and weighted in tiers. FLN was launched on Apr 18, 2011 and is managed by First Trust.
